Metavesco's Epic Labor Delivers 40% Revenue Surge in October as Expansion Momentum Builds
Prnewswire· 2025-11-12 13:57
Core Insights - Metavesco, Inc. reported significant sales growth for its Epic Labor staffing subsidiary, with a 40% month-over-month increase in total revenue from September to October 2025 [2][3]. Financial Performance - Average weekly revenue for Epic Labor in October was $37,731, up 12.4% from $33,583 in September [2]. - Total revenue for Epic Labor rose from $134,332 in September to $188,659 in October, reflecting a substantial increase [2]. Business Operations - Epic Labor focuses on providing temporary staffing solutions across various industries, including construction, warehouse, hospitality, and events [3]. - The company emphasizes quick placement, 24/7 service, and a two-hour replacement guarantee to enhance client satisfaction [3]. Company Overview - Metavesco, Inc. is a diversified holding company engaged in managing assets across multiple sectors, including consumer packaged goods and staffing services [4]. - The company aims for long-term growth through organic expansion, strategic acquisitions, and innovative market solutions [4].
SYNERGIE : Q3 2025 REVENUES
Globenewswire· 2025-10-22 16:00
Core Insights - Synergie recorded revenues of €825.0 million in Q3 2025, reflecting a year-on-year increase of +1.8% despite challenging market conditions and geopolitical uncertainties [1][2]. Revenue Breakdown - International revenues amounted to €505.1 million in Q3 2025, up +1.5% from Q3 2024, with a total of €1,462.6 million for the first nine months, representing a +3.2% increase [2]. - Revenues in France reached €319.9 million in Q3 2025, a +2.2% increase compared to Q3 2024, while the nine-month performance showed a slight decline of -0.2% [3]. - Overall, the total revenue for the first nine months of 2025 was €2,408.6 million, marking a +1.8% increase from the previous year [2]. International Performance - International revenues represented 61.2% of the Group's total revenue in Q3 2025, with strong organic growth of +1.9% despite adverse currency effects from the Australian dollar depreciation [4]. - Southern Europe experienced significant growth of +6.8%, driven by strong performances in Spain and Italy, while Northern and Eastern Europe faced a decline of -4.1% in the temporary staffing market [4]. Strategic Outlook - The Group remains confident in its growth potential and continues to adapt its structures and offerings while pursuing strategies of acquisition, diversification, and innovation to strengthen its market position [5].
